It is a Fraser 30. DeKleer's moulded the glass and did a very good but basic job of it - nothing remotely exotic, not even vacuum bagging, strictly woven roving and bucket & brush.

Most of them were bought as hulls & decks so the build quality is variable - survey pretty essential unless you know your stuff in that regard.

Pretty good boats - that one is essentially an enlarged Cal 28. The raised deck makes them comfortable to handle.
